The Essence of Thread Rolling


Before delving into the setup products, it’s essential to understand the thread rolling process. Thread rolling is a cold forming process that creates external threads on a metal workpiece, typically using cylindrical or flat dies. This method is preferred over traditional cutting techniques because of its ability to produce threads with improved strength and better surface finish, while also minimizing material waste.


Components of Thread Rolling Machine Setup


1. Die Plates The heart of any thread rolling machine setup is the die plates. These precisely engineered tools come in various shapes and sizes to accommodate different thread profiles. The setup involves selecting the correct die plates based on the thread specifications required for the final product. The alignment and adjustment of these dies are critical as they dictate the dimensions and integrity of the threads being produced.


2. Feeding Mechanism Proper feeding mechanisms are vital for the consistent movement of the workpieces into the machine. This requires an accurate setup to ensure that each piece is positioned correctly relative to the dies. Common feed systems include pneumatic, hydraulic, and mechanical types, each offering unique benefits depending on the scale and nature of the production.


3. Machine Settings The setup of the machine includes adjusting various parameters such as speed, pressure, and temperature. Each of these factors can significantly affect the performance of the thread-rolling process. For instance, too much pressure can lead to material deformation, while insufficient pressure may result in poor thread formation.


4. Lubrication System An effective lubrication system is essential for ensuring longevity and optimal performance of the machine. The lubrication minimizes friction between the dies and the workpiece, reducing wear and tear on the equipment and improving the overall quality of the produced threads. Setting up the lubrication system involves selecting the right type of lubricant and ensuring it is applied consistently throughout the process.


5. Control Interface Modern thread rolling machines are often equipped with advanced control interfaces that allow operators to monitor and adjust various parameters in real-time. These interfaces enhance the accuracy and efficiency of the production process, allowing for adjustments without stopping the machine.

Benefits of Proper Setup


The proper setup of thread rolling machines has significant implications for manufacturing operations


1. Enhanced Precision A well-configured machine setup leads to increased precision in threading, ensuring consistency across production runs. This is crucial for industries that rely on interchangeable parts where dimensional accuracy is critical.


2. Increased Throughput Properly set-up machines can operate at higher speeds without compromising quality, resulting in increased throughput. This efficiency is essential for meeting production demands and minimizing lead times.


3. Reduced Waste With improved accuracy and efficiency, the amount of material wasted during production diminishes. The cold forming process itself is more material-efficient than traditional cutting methods, and an optimized setup enhances this benefit.


4. Lower Operating Costs While the initial investment in a high-quality thread rolling machine and its setup products might be significant, the long-term savings in material costs, labor, and machine wear can be considerable.


5. Improved Product Quality Ultimately, a properly set-up machine produces higher quality threaded products, resulting in fewer defects and higher customer satisfaction.
